My friend today clutched a 1v3 because he hit 3 "lucky" headshots in a row on 3 different people while full sprint from about 15-20 meters out each kill (using phantom). People running and spraying down split mid hit me TWICE EACH WITH VANDALS (full sprint W key, not a counter strafe visual lag) causing me to die. The only time running and shooting with a rifle should be accurate in my opinion is when you are literally putting your barrel down their throat. Even at 5 meters its stupid that it works and can actually give kills. I get crouch moving being accurate but I just can't understand how running and shooting with rifles should even have 1 bullet hit 1/1000 times. It is way too common for a "competitive" shooter to have RNG values favoring braindead gameplay.
